The Diabetes Management Supplement Market in Saudi Arabia has developed significantly over the last two decades, in response to the country’s rising diabetes prevalence and growing emphasis on preventive healthcare. Historically, diabetes care in Saudi Arabia relied heavily on pharmaceuticals and clinical interventions. However, with nearly one in five adults affected by diabetes, a shift toward lifestyle and nutritional management became essential. Early adoption of supplements began in the late 2000s, supported by public health initiatives that encouraged better nutrition and physical activity. Government programs under Saudi Vision 2030 have prioritized wellness, promoting health education and local production of dietary supplements. International nutraceutical companies initially dominated the market, but local manufacturers have since expanded, offering halal-certified and regionally sourced products that cater to Saudi preferences.

Increasing awareness of micronutrient deficiencies among diabetic patients further accelerated supplement demand. Pharmacies and wellness clinics began integrating nutraceutical solutions as part of comprehensive care plans. The cultural emphasis on natural remedies also played a vital role, with consumers showing strong interest in herbal and botanical formulations. Regulatory authorities, including the Saudi Food and Drug Authority (SFDA), have strengthened product oversight, ensuring high safety and efficacy standards. Over time, the market evolved from imported brands to a mix of global and domestic players emphasizing scientifically validated, locally relevant solutions. Diabetes is one of the most common chronic diseases in the country, fueled by urbanization, sedentary lifestyles, and dietary transitions. This has created a large consumer base seeking preventive and complementary solutions beyond conventional therapy. Rising disposable incomes, coupled with the expanding healthcare infrastructure, have enabled wider access to premium nutraceuticals. The Saudi Food and Drug Authority (SFDA) plays a critical role in maintaining product quality and compliance, boosting consumer confidence. Awareness campaigns under Vision 2030’s Health Sector Transformation Program emphasize preventive healthcare, encouraging citizens to adopt supplements that support blood sugar control, cardiovascular function, and metabolic balance. The market benefits from growing medical endorsements, as healthcare professionals increasingly recommend clinically proven supplements to reduce diabetic complications.

However, the market also faces challenges, including counterfeit imports, limited public knowledge of ingredient efficacy, and price sensitivity among some consumers. Digitalization and e-commerce have transformed purchasing behavior, allowing for greater product comparison and consumer education. Increasing partnerships between pharmaceutical and nutraceutical firms are driving innovation in delivery systems and formulation technologies. Additionally, trends such as clean-label products, plant-based ingredients, and halal certification continue to influence purchasing preferences. Vitamins and minerals such as Vitamin D, magnesium, chromium, and zinc are widely used to enhance insulin sensitivity and support glucose metabolism, particularly as deficiencies are common in the region due to limited sun exposure and dietary patterns.

Herbal extracts and botanicals, including cinnamon, fenugreek, bitter melon, and gymnema sylvestre, are highly popular for their glucose-regulating and antioxidant properties, aligning with Saudi Arabia’s preference for natural wellness solutions. Omega-3 fatty acids, derived from fish oil or flaxseed, are incorporated to promote heart health and reduce inflammation key concerns for diabetic individuals. Probiotics have gained traction for improving gut health and metabolic efficiency, often formulated in capsule and drinkable forms. Amino acids and antioxidants, such as alpha-lipoic acid, taurine, and coenzyme Q10, are utilized to combat oxidative stress and support nerve function. The others category includes fiber blends, herbal infusions, and mineral-enriched beverages that complement daily nutrition. Halal certification and clean-label claims are essential, ensuring cultural compliance and product trust.

Local manufacturers emphasize natural sourcing and transparency, while international brands highlight clinical validation. The growing interest in personalized nutrition has led to customized formulations targeting individual metabolic profiles. Multi-ingredient supplements dominate due to their convenience and comprehensive metabolic support. These formulations typically combine vitamins, minerals, herbal extracts, and antioxidants designed to manage blood glucose levels, improve energy, and support cardiovascular health. They appeal to working adults, seniors, and individuals managing multiple health concerns who prefer all-in-one solutions.

Many of these formulations are available as capsules, tablets, and powders, offering broad-spectrum benefits. In contrast, single-ingredient supplements are favored for targeted intervention, often prescribed or recommended by healthcare professionals for specific deficiencies or therapeutic effects. Products containing alpha-lipoic acid, chromium picolinate, or cinnamon extract are especially valued for their direct impact on glucose metabolism. Single-ingredient formats also align with the country’s growing trend toward personalized nutrition, enabling individuals to tailor intake based on medical advice. Multi-ingredient supplements dominate pharmacy shelves and wellness centers, while single-ingredient offerings thrive in online platforms and specialized stores. Both categories benefit from increasing regulatory clarity under the SFDA, which ensures strict adherence to labeling and quality standards.

The shift toward scientifically supported formulations has encouraged manufacturers to invest in research collaborations and advanced bioavailability technologies. Offline sales dominate, primarily driven by pharmacies, hospital outlets, and wellness stores that offer professional guidance and medically endorsed brands. Leading pharmacy chains such as Al Nahdi, Tadawi, and White Pharmacy serve as trusted points of purchase, ensuring authenticity and expert consultation. Clinics and hospitals also distribute prescribed supplements as part of integrated diabetes management plans. Online channels, however, have rapidly gained momentum, especially following the expansion of digital health ecosystems.

E-commerce platforms like NahdiOnline, Amazon.sa, and Noon.com offer convenient access to a broad range of local and international supplement brands, often supported by discounts, delivery options, and verified reviews. The growing digital literacy among Saudi consumers, combined with the government’s push toward e-health initiatives, has accelerated online adoption. Social media influencers, healthcare professionals, and digital campaigns also play a role in educating consumers about supplement benefits. Hybrid retail models where customers can order online and collect in-store have become increasingly common. Regulatory supervision by the SFDA ensures both channels maintain consistent quality and safety standards. The rising use of telemedicine and personalized nutrition apps further integrates supplement purchasing into digital healthcare journeys.
